The vineyards are located on two soil types, in the West of Aude and the terraces of the Corbières, in the Fabrezan area. They bask in a Mediterranean climate where daytime heat is counterbalanced by cool night-time temperatures stemming from their average elevation. This promotes the development of aromas in the grapes during ripening, producing a range of wines showing different profiles.
The utmost care is lavished on vineyard management and the health of the fruit. The vines are trained using the Cordon de Royat method.
In traditional, temperature-controlled tanks where fermentation starts at 28°C then the temperature is reduced to 25°C for 10 days. The wines are therefore very full-bodied with fine fruity notes. They are matured in tanks.
The perfect match for cold cuts, grilled foods and cheeses.
The colour is intense with purple glints. The nose is powerful with notes of jammy red and black fruits. The palate is supple with soft tannins and good aromatic intensity.
